Comment

This medal is not signed nor is it attributed. This type of obverse was used in various occasions in 1867 especially for the medal of memory of the EXPOSITION but also for example for the inauguration of the line of train Fougères / Vire.
There are two types of right, according to whether or not there is the circular legend around the 3 medallions (Source GGB)
